Al-Anon/Alateen

www.al-anon.alateen.org

Al-Anon/Alateen Al-Anon and Alateen are international organizations with a membership of more than half a million men, women and teens, providing a Twelve Step program of recovery for friends and family members of alcoholics. Al-Anon is for adult friends and family members of alcoholics whereas Alateen is for offspring (ages 12 to 20) of alcoholics. Overeaters Anonymous

www.oa.org/

Overeaters Anonymous Overeaters Anonymous (OA) is a Twelve Step program for people identifying themselves as "powerless over food" including, but not limited to, compulsive overeaters, those with binge eating disorder, bulimics and anorexics. OA was founded by Rozanne S. and two other women in January, 1960. OA's headquarters (World Service Office) are located in Rio Rancho, New Mexico.OA estimates its membership at 70,000 and is active in over 70 countries.
